The PeRSEVERE project is about what should happen when research participants stop, reduce or change their involvement in clinical trials and other research studies.

The PeRSEVERE principles were developed with input from patients and research professionals from various disciplines and backgrounds.

On this site, you will find details of the PeRSEVERE principles, resources and guidance about how to put them into practice, and information about what the principles might mean for your own involvement in research.

The resources on this site are intended for research professionals, and patients or members of the public involved in research.

Our principles guide everyone involved in managing or preparing for participation changes to do it in ways that do the best by research participants and the studies they take part in.
